Key Responsibilities and Duties
- Understand, represent and uphold the integrity of the Accor Vacation Club brand at all times and in all interactions with guests and colleagues.
- Represent Accor Vacation Club in a professional, courteous and sincere fashion to foster good working relationships with all customers and guests, internal and external, in line with company values.
- Conduct sales presentations as requested by sales management.
- Convert sales presentations into sales at set levels of performance in accordance with sales KPIs, ensuring consistency in meeting or exceeding the set sales KPIs.
- Maintain and update as required all sales information and materials used for presentations.
- Set and review performance goals weekly, monthly and year to date.
- Introduce guests attending sales presentations to the Accor Live Limitless Program (ALL) and enrol them in the program.
- Complete follow‑up process with new Members after they have purchased a membership.
- Liaise with new Members to bring in quality referrals.
- Attend Member events or any other company/sales functions as requested from time to time.
- Maintain professional relationships with Members.
- Efficiently manage any disgruntled Members/guests appropriately and in line with the company’s Internal Dispute Resolution Procedure.
- Maintain a high level of product knowledge to ensure an accurate representation of the products at all times.
- Complete all sales training sessions, LADS and sales compliance testing as requested by management.
- Ensure compliance with all legislative and company requirements including but not limited to ASIC, AFSL, T&C, Occupational Health and Safety, AVC Policies and Procedures.
- Actively participate as a positive, focused and motivated member of the sales team, ensuring alignment to the Code of Conduct and company values.
- Complete other tasks that may be assigned by Management from time to time.
- Previous experience in a sales environment; experience in Timeshare sales desirable.
- Strong knowledge and application of sales and closing techniques (such as building rapport, needs/values selling, negotiating and closing a sale).
- Positive and enthusiastic attitude.
- Excellent communication, listening, problem solving and negotiation skills.
- Customer‑centric focus with exceptional customer service skills.
- Ability to work in a target‑driven sales environment.
- Team member with strong work ethic, flexible in approach and supportive of others.
